Fairmount, Fort Worth

Fairmount is a vibrant and historic neighborhood located just south of downtown Fort Worth. Known for its stunning historic homes, Fairmount offers a blend of charm and modern convenience with access to a variety of cultural amenities and local businesses.

Entertainment and recreation

There are great things to do near Fairmount to get out and about: The Fort Worth Zoo, Modern Art Museum of Fort Worth, and annual ArtsGoggle festival.

Fairmount is host to a number of community events throughout the year, including the historic Fairmount Tour of Homes and the annual Fairmount Better Block.


Parks

There are several parks nearby that offer you a chance to get outside and explore: Trinity Park with easy trails, Forest Park with a great playground, and Capps Park with beautiful picnic areas.
